Trackr

What is Trackr

Trackr is an easy to use web app built to help you track applications during the job seeking process.

Features

  • Create multiple User Accounts

  • Each stage of the application tracked and shown in its own section

  • Each job card directs to a details page for that job

  • Create a list of todos for each job

  • Create events for each job and save to any of the following external calendars:

    • Google
    • Apple
    • Outlook
    • Yahoo

Technology Used

  • Front End
    • React
    • Firebase
  • Back End
    • Express.js
    • Firebase
  • Database
  • MongoDB
  • Mongoose

How to run Trackr

  • clone the repository
  • create a firebase project (javascript), save your firebase details in the client/.env file
  • add a firebase service account (NodeJs) and save this file in the server/firbase-config folder as serviceAccount.json
  • start MongoDB and add the required variables to server/.env file
  • If you are using a specific port to run the server, make the required change to the baseUrl in client/serves/ApiClientService.js file
  • cd into the server folder and run npm i
  • cd into the client folder and run npm start and go to http://localhost:3000/
